What to Look for in a Video Agency
When it comes to choosing the right video agency in NYC, there are several key factors that you should consider. These factors will help you determine whether an agency is the right fit for your specific needs and goals. Here are the essential elements to look for in a video agency:
Experience in the Industry
One of the first things to assess is the agency's experience in the video production industry. Look for agencies that have a proven track record and a solid portfolio of successful projects. An agency with extensive experience will have a deep understanding of the nuances of video production, storytelling techniques, and industry trends. They will be better equipped to handle various challenges and deliver high-quality videos that meet your expectations.
Quality of Previous Work
Reviewing the agency's previous work is crucial in evaluating their capabilities and style. Take the time to watch their showreels, case studies, and portfolio. Pay attention to the production values, storytelling techniques, and overall visual appeal of their videos. Do their videos align with your brand image? Are they able to convey messages effectively? Assessing the quality of their previous work will give you a good indication of what you can expect from them.
Client Testimonials and Reviews
Client testimonials and reviews provide valuable insights into the agency's reputation and client satisfaction. Look for testimonials on their website or request references from past clients. Reach out to these clients and inquire about their experience working with the agency. Did the agency meet their expectations? Were they responsive and professional? Gathering feedback from previous clients will help you gauge the agency's reliability and their ability to deliver on their promises.
Pricing and Budget Considerations
Budget is a significant consideration when choosing a video agency. It's important to find an agency that can work within your budget without compromising on quality. Compare the pricing structures of different agencies and inquire about any additional costs that may arise during the production process. Be transparent about your budget from the beginning to ensure that the agency can provide a solution that meets your financial constraints.
Services and Specializations
Consider the range of services and specializations offered by the video agency. Depending on your specific needs, you may require additional services such as scriptwriting, animation, or post-production editing. Assess whether the agency has the expertise and capabilities to handle your project from start to finish. A comprehensive video agency will offer a wide range of services, allowing for a seamless and integrated video production process.
By evaluating these factors, you can narrow down your options and choose a video agency that aligns with your goals, vision, and budget. Remember that each agency has its strengths and areas of expertise, so it's essential to find the one that best suits your specific requirements.
How to Approach a Video Agency
Once you have identified potential video agencies that align with your needs and preferences, the next step is to approach them effectively. Here are the key steps to follow when engaging with a video agency:
Preparing Your Brief
Before reaching out to a video agency, it's essential to have a clear understanding of your project requirements and objectives. Prepare a detailed brief that outlines the purpose of the video, target audience, desired message, and any specific creative elements or visual styles you envision. Providing a comprehensive brief will help the agency understand your vision and provide an accurate proposal.
Setting Up a Meeting
Contact the video agencies you are interested in and schedule a meeting or consultation. This can be done either in person or virtually, depending on your preferences and location. During the meeting, you will have the opportunity to discuss your project in detail, ask questions, and gauge the agency's understanding of your needs. It's important to choose an agency that is responsive, attentive, and willing to listen to your ideas.
Discussing Your Needs and Expectations
During the meeting, clearly communicate your needs and expectations to the video agency. Share your brief and provide any additional insights or references that can help them grasp your vision. Discuss elements such as the video's duration, timeline, budget, and any specific deliverables you require. This open dialogue will ensure that both parties are on the same page and have a shared understanding of the project scope.
Negotiating a Contract
Once you have discussed your project and received proposals from the video agencies, it's time to negotiate a contract. Carefully review the terms and conditions, including the scope of work, payment structure, and intellectual property rights. If there are any concerns or questions, address them with the agency before finalizing the contract. It's crucial to have a clear agreement in place to ensure a smooth and successful collaboration.
By following these steps, you can approach a video agency in a structured and informed manner. This process allows you to effectively communicate your project requirements, assess the agency's understanding and capabilities, and establish a solid foundation for a productive partnership. Remember, open and transparent communication is key to ensuring that your video agency can deliver a final product that meets or exceeds your expectations.
Maintaining a Relationship with Your Video Agency
Once you have selected a video agency and successfully completed a project, it's important to maintain a strong and ongoing relationship with them. Cultivating a lasting partnership can lead to continued success and seamless collaboration on future video projects. Here are some key steps to consider for maintaining a relationship with your video agency:
Regular Communication and Updates
Maintain open lines of communication with your video agency even after the completion of a project. Regularly touch base with them to discuss any upcoming video needs or to provide updates on your marketing strategies. This ongoing dialogue will help the agency stay informed about your evolving goals and enable them to provide valuable insights and recommendations.
Providing Feedback
Feedback is crucial for the growth and improvement of any creative partnership. Share your thoughts and feedback with the video agency regarding their work. Highlight what you liked about their approach, execution, and final deliverables, and also mention any areas of improvement or suggestions for future projects. This feedback loop will foster a collaborative environment and ensure that the agency continues to meet your expectations.
Renegotiating Contracts and Retainer Agreements
As your needs evolve, you may require ongoing video production services or retainer agreements with your video agency. When the time comes to renegotiate contracts, discuss your changing requirements, timelines, and budget considerations. This allows both parties to adjust the terms of the agreement and ensure that the partnership remains mutually beneficial.
Collaboration on New Projects
When embarking on new video projects, consider involving your existing video agency. They already have an understanding of your brand, audience, and objectives, which can streamline the process and lead to more efficient productions. By continuing to collaborate with the same agency, you can maintain consistency in your video content and build upon the previous successes.
Staying Informed about Industry Trends
Stay informed about the latest trends and advancements in video production and marketing. Share relevant industry news and insights with your video agency, and encourage them to provide their own perspectives and suggestions. This collaborative approach will keep your video content fresh, innovative, and in line with current market trends.
By maintaining a strong relationship with your video agency, you can ensure ongoing success in your video marketing efforts. Regular communication, providing feedback, renegotiating contracts, collaborating on new projects, and staying informed about industry trends are all essential elements of nurturing a fruitful and long-term partnership. Remember, a strong relationship with your video agency can lead to continued growth and impactful video content that resonates with your audience.
